Output 96c58b16f08999ea81b022dc4056ffdcecc109bde5021979915c1d6482c57af1:0

value
712235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a5ce80be14e08e0b27eac1690b5417b2e92ff93 OP_EQUAL
address
3FmDHLY7YfVM6WD85QQoT6cFEidHUNa9T1
transaction
96c58b16f08999ea81b022dc4056ffdcecc109bde5021979915c1d6482c57af1
confirmations
136848
spent
true